Our grandmothers being raped by men young old enough to be their great granchildren
On the 28 of August 2012, 3rd Degree told a very disturbing story about grandmothers being raped by young men who are in their late 20s. A 94 year old woman was raped by these young men, as she describes what happened and how this man violated her, tears roll down her cheeks and in all of that she is still grateful that he spared her live. Listening to this old woman tell her horrible story made me think what this world has come to, i mean i fail to understand what goes through these young men's mind when they get on top of these OLD women and sort of pleasure do they get! Sleeping at night is a nightmare for these women cause they are scared that they will get raped again, this leads me to ask what our we doing to stop this madness and the answer is very simply too little or nothing at all. This is not just for the police or government to resolve but, every citizen of South Africa to take a step and say no to our grandmothers being raped!

67 MINUTES
On the 18 of July 2012 which was on a wednesday, people gave 67 minutes of their time in helping the less forunate and also their community! In East London most citizens gave 67 minutes of their time by cleaning up the street of Oxford, it was so wonderful to see people from all different aspects of life working together to achieve one goal. It got me thinking since we as the East London citizens have a huge problem of rubbish on our streets, why don't we do what we did on the 18 of July? Lets start small and give our time in helping our home to be a better place for all, waiting for the government to do everything will not help us!

DISCRIMINATION AGAINST GAYS AND LESBIANS
On the 29 of July 2012, a good friend of mine who is gay was nearly burnt to death! It is so scary how much we seem to hate each other that we even go to the extend of killing each other. In this day and age that we live in everybody has a right to make their own choices of what they want and NOBODY has the right to violent that right. Gays and lesbians have also hidden who they truely are because of being scared of discrimination, since they have also been given the rights that they do deserve like any other citizen they are coming out about their sexual orientation. The problem therefore begins in the communities that we live in, when we don't understanding something or its not in our values we assume that thing is wrong which is not right. People start calling them all sorts of names and telling them that what they are doing is sin and for me its as though that just because they not gay that means they don't sin which is far from the truth! If you want to involve the bible on the topic of gays please don't leave the parts that talk about loving one another and also not judging each other! We have different views and opinions on whats right and wrong so may we PLEASE just respect those different views and opinions.
